- Use a Strong Password: Make sure your email account has a strong, unique password. Don't reuse passwords from other accounts, and update your password regularly.
- Be Wary of Phishing: Be cautious of emails asking for your personal information. Fox News will never ask for your password or other sensitive details through email.
- Verify Senders: Always check the sender's email address to ensure it's legitimate. If something looks suspicious, don't click on any links or download any attachments.
- Keep Your Software Updated: Make sure your email client, web browser, and antivirus software are up-to-date. This helps protect you from the latest security threats.
- Use Two-Factor Authentication: If your email provider offers two-factor authentication, enable it. This adds an extra layer of security to your account.
- Be Careful with Links: Avoid clicking on links in suspicious emails. Instead, go directly to the official Fox News website to access any information.
